School Ratings in Harewood Hill
Harewood Hill is served by 66 schools. Merlin Top Primary Academy and Beckfoot Phoenix are each rated Outstanding by Ofsted. A further 6 schools hold a Good rating.
House Prices in Harewood Hill
Property prices average £186K across the area, and terraced houses are the most common property type, typically selling for £143K.
